Position Announcement
Hay House
Manager of Collections and Education
The Manager of Collections and Education is responsible for collections management, curation, education, and interpretive programs related to the museum functions of Hay House, a historic house museum and rental facility owned and operated by the Georgia Trust for Historic Preservation, a statewide non-profit organization.
Reports to: Director of Hay House
Position type: Full time with Georgia Trust benefits
Qualifications: College degree in history or related fields with study and/or experience in historical interpretation, historic collections or archives preferred.
Compensation: Dependent on experience and education
Responsibilities:
- Acts as Assistant to the Director in curating the museum's collections and in the protection and the interpretation of Hay House's material culture.
- Responsible for managing, cataloguing, digitizing, and accessioning and deaccessioning items in the House collection, as well as managing incoming loans and donations.
- Keeps an inventory of the collections and databases of the condition of all objects. Assists Director in research and maintenance of archives, files, and databases of architecture, history, and collections of Hay House and digital documentation and oversees the storage and maintenance of current archival materials and documents.
- Plans, develops and fabricates new exhibits and other educational displays for the museum.
- Assists Director in the protection of the architecture of the house and necessary maintenance and conservation.
- With advice of Education and Restoration Committees, develops and maintains docent tour guide and all educational materials. Trains docents to guide tours utilizing prepared script.
- Along with Director and Operations Manager, provides staff support for Education and Restoration Committees, specifically including Collections subcommittee.
- Manages social media and assists Operations Manager in managing Hay House's official web pages.
- Plans materials for educational events, specifically including materials for Dinner Tours.
- Plans two annual Hay Days and takes educational programs to Children's Hospital, public and private schools, and other venues in fulfillment of sponsorship and grant requirements.
- Works as a team member with other staff on major Hay House events and certain larger rentals.
- Assists in event prep moving valuable collection items to secure locations and assuring their return to appropriate location.
- Works with Director to recruit and train a team of docents and/or rental staff on proper movement and care of collections when items are moved for rental events or other reasons.
- Plans, develops, and administers all school education programs including visiting classrooms, children's hospitals and other offsites.
- Acts as delegate of Hay House providing off site lectures, speeches and talks to local organizations on the history and activities of Hay House, as well as television and radio interviews and promotion, and promotional tourism videos.
- Plans, manages and administers specialty tours of Hay House including Behind the Scenes, Legends and Lore tours, and other such tours.
- Works with Director on periodic newsletter and Hay House column in Macon Magazine.
